The other day we had a chance to visit the Greenheart Canopy Walkway at the UBC Botanical Garden, a 308 metre walkway of a series of suspended bridges high in the forest treetops. It was soooooo cool! As my husband Roger likes to describe it, it was like a futuristic high-tech Ewok village. You can see me in the top photo walking to the other side. It doesn't look scary, but about half way across, I began nervously laughing to myself as the bridge swayed and wobbled. Yub yub!
